pennibrachium

Meaning

Noun

  • A forelimb, found on various species of extinct and extant coelurosaur, that is not used in flight or gliding but still bears long, typically pennaceous feathers which form a winglike surface.

Origin

  • From Latin penna ("feather") + brachium. Coined by Sullivan et al. in 2010.
